Before the first bet
House edge tells you the cost per decision. Speed tells you how fast you pay it. Variance tells you whether your bankroll survives the ride.
The two stakes
The right game depends on the purpose of the session. Entertainment often benefits from slower play. A genuine positive-EV promotional opportunity benefits from the opposite: least edge, lowest variance, and the fastest safe execution.

The comparison
Typical conditions at a $25 average bet. Exact rules, pace, rake, and promotions change the result; use this as a filter, not a prediction.
| Game | Typical edge | Decisions / hr | Est. hourly cost | Skill | Best fit |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Blackjack3:2 · S17 · optimal play | ~0.50% | ~60 | ~$7.50 | High | Skill-focused players |
| Mini-baccaratBanker main bet | ~1.06% | ~150 | ~$39.75 | None | Promotion / comp analysis |
| CrapsPass / Don’t Pass | ~1.36–1.41% | ~48 | ~$16.32–$16.92 | Low | Social, slower play |
| Single-zero roulette | ~2.70% | ~40 | ~$27.00 | None | Entertainment |
| Double-zero roulette | ~5.26% | ~40 | ~$52.60 | None | Avoid when alternatives exist |
| No-limit hold’emTypical $1 / $2 cash | Rake-dependent | ~25–30 | Skill-dependent | Very high | Serious students |
Poker
Poker is different: you compete against other people while the room takes rake. A skilled player can overcome that cost, but only disciplined records across a meaningful sample can separate ability from variance.
StudyPosition, hand selection, opponent modeling, and review.
ProtectUse a bankroll sized for ordinary downswings, not recent confidence.
MeasureTrack hourly rate, environment, game quality, and decision notes.
Blackjack
Accurate basic strategy under favorable conditions can reduce the typical house edge to roughly 0.5%. Bad rules erase that advantage quickly.
3:2 payout · dealer stands on soft 17 · double after split · late surrender
6:5 payouts · side bets · insurance · tired or tilted decision-making
Mini-baccarat
The Banker main bet typically carries a low house edge. Mini-baccarat can also run near 150 hands per hour, turning a modest percentage into a meaningful hourly cost.
$25average bet
×150hands / hour
×1.06%typical edge
=$39.75expected cost / hour
Avoid Tie. Treat promotions and comps as measurable offsets, never as permission to chase.
